8 connections·10 entities in this video→Robinhood's Subscription-Based Revenue Model
- 💡 Robinhood is adopting a subscription strategy, a common playbook for tech companies, to create a more stable revenue stream.
- 🎯 Inspiration for this model comes from companies like Amazon Prime and Costco.
- ⚠️ CEO Vlad Tenev acknowledges skepticism about subscriptions in financial services but believes it can work.
Introducing Cortex: Robinhood's AI Research Assistant
- 🧠 Robinhood is launching an AI-powered research assistant named Cortex.
- ⚡ This tool aims to help investors understand market events, explain them, and suggest strategies, particularly for options trading.
- 🔬 The company emphasizes a low tolerance for errors and hallucinations in financial services, making reliable AI output a significant challenge.
- 📈 While AI may suggest investment ideas in the future, current capabilities are focused on answering customer questions reliably, with regulatory clarity still pending.
Transitioning to a Traditional Financial Services Provider
- 🏦 Robinhood is increasingly acting like a traditional financial services provider, offering incentives to attract high-net-worth clients with large assets.
- 📈 The company is expanding its offerings to include more sophisticated wealth management products, mimicking incumbent brokerage firms.
- ⚠️ A key risk identified is "vision creep," where Robinhood might overextend itself and lose focus on its core product: self-directed trading.
- 🎯 Despite expanding, Robinhood still lacks offerings like mutual funds and fixed income products.
